Rita Jay Beecroft, 72, of Mesa, AZ., passed away peacefully Dec. 17, 2007, and returned to the arms of her sweetheart, Carl. She was born March 23, 1935 in Mesa, AZ., the daughter of Hyrum Smith and Lorale Hancock. She attended Mesa High School where she was involved in Student Government...
